Our fall seasonal spiced ale flavored with hints of cinnamon, ginger, and nutmeg.

A: The beer is clear amber in color and has a light amount of visible carbonation. It poured with a quarter finger high white head that gradually died down and left a narrow collar around the edge.
S: Light to moderate aromas of ginger and nutmeg are present in the nose.
T: The taste follows the smell, but has stronger flavors of ginger and nutmeg. A light amount of bitterness is perceptible.
M: It feels nearly medium-bodied on the palate and has a moderate amount of carbonation.
O: This beer is easy to drink and has pleasant flavors of pumpkin pie spices.
